Is Hickory Chapel Woods Safe?

Mostly yes — this neighborhood is fairly safe. Hickory Chapel Woods in High Point, NC has a safety grade of B-. The overall crime index is 124, which is 24% above the national average of 100.

Compared to the High Point average (crime index 62), Hickory Chapel Woods is 62% higher in overall crime. Residents and visitors should exercise extra caution in this area, particularly after dark.

Looking at specific crime types, rape is the most elevated concern (index: 139, 39% above average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 64).
